Juniper Pruning in Aiken, SC

Juniper pruning services involve carefully trimming and shaping juniper bushes to promote healthy growth and maintain an attractive appearance. This process can include removing dead or overgrown branches, reducing the size of the shrub, and shaping it to fit the landscape design. Projects may range from routine maintenance to more extensive reshaping, especially for junipers that have become overgrown or unruly. Property owners often seek this service to enhance curb appeal, prevent overgrowth, and ensure the health of their juniper plants.

Before requesting juniper pruning, property owners should consider the overall health of the plants, the desired shape or size, and any specific landscape goals. It is helpful to understand the best time of year for pruning junipers, typically during dormancy, to avoid stressing the plants. Clarifying the scope of work-such as whether to remove deadwood, thin out dense areas, or prune for aesthetic reasons-can ensure the service meets expectations. Proper pruning can improve the longevity and appearance of juniper shrubs, contributing positively to the property's landscape.

Juniper Pruning Questions

What is juniper pruning? Juniper pruning involves trimming and shaping juniper bushes to promote healthy growth and maintain their appearance.

When is the best time to prune junipers? The ideal time to prune junipers is during late winter or early spring before new growth begins.

Why should junipers be pruned regularly? Regular pruning helps control size, remove dead or diseased branches, and improve overall plant health.

What tools are used for juniper pruning? Sharp pruning shears and loppers are commonly used to ensure clean cuts and healthy growth.
